Abstract

The Internet of Things (IoT) has transformed industries by connecting physical devices and enabling data exchange over the internet. This technology involves key components such as sensors, actuators, and communication protocols, allowing everyday objects to become smart and interconnected. IoT architecture emphasizes edge computing, containerization, and standardization to optimize performance and facilitate seamless integration between devices and systems.
